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
757309420 312351 55657 778 69459455168
66 382
66 382
2146808 27234207 0941 19
All about undefined
Interested in learning more?
66 382
2146808 27234207 0941 19
See more
9440 587
56 5753037 86205874 23348
See more
07052520170 78
6791825 0964062386 66
See more